Bias Detection
What is Bias Detection?
Bias detection refers to the process of identifying and understanding biases within data, algorithms, or decision-making processes. Bias can be introduced at various stages, including data collection, processing, and analysis, leading to unfair or inaccurate outcomes. Detecting bias is crucial to ensure that data-driven decisions are fair, transparent, and representative of all groups involved.
How Does Bias Detection Work?
Bias detection involves analyzing data and algorithms to uncover any systematic patterns that may unfairly favor or disadvantage particular groups or outcomes. The process typically involves several steps:
- Data Examination: Analyzing the dataset to identify any disparities in representation. For example, checking if certain groups are underrepresented or overrepresented.
- Statistical Tests: Applying statistical tests to measure biases in the dataset or model outcomes. Common tests include checking for differences in means, variances, or proportions between groups.
- Algorithmic Audits: Evaluating machine learning models to see if they produce biased results. This can involve checking model predictions across different demographic groups to ensure fairness.
- Feature Importance Analysis: Assessing how different features (variables) influence the model's predictions. If certain features disproportionately affect outcomes for specific groups, this might indicate bias.
- Fairness Metrics: Using fairness metrics like demographic parity, equal opportunity, or disparate impact to quantitatively assess bias in models.
Why is Bias Detection Important?
Bias detection is critical for several reasons:
- Ensuring Fairness: Unchecked biases can lead to unfair treatment of individuals or groups, particularly in sensitive areas like hiring, lending, or law enforcement. Detecting and mitigating bias ensures that decisions are just and equitable.
- Improving Model Accuracy: Biases can distort the accuracy of models, leading to incorrect or suboptimal decisions. Detecting bias helps improve the reliability and validity of predictive models.
- Maintaining Trust: In an era where AI and machine learning are increasingly used in decision-making, ensuring that these systems are unbiased is key to maintaining public trust and acceptance.
- Legal and Ethical Compliance: Many industries are subject to regulations that require non-discriminatory practices. Bias detection helps organizations comply with these laws and uphold ethical standards.
Conclusion
Bias detection is a crucial process in data science and machine learning, aimed at ensuring that data-driven decisions are fair, accurate, and equitable. By systematically identifying and addressing biases in datasets and algorithms, organizations can build more reliable, trustworthy, and ethical systems.